Overview

The Maasai Mara National Reserve, often referred to as the Masai Mara, is a large game reserve in Narok, Kenya, contiguous with the Serengeti National Park in Tanzania. Named in honor of the Maasai people, the ancestral inhabitants of the area, it is renowned for its exceptional populations of lions, leopards, cheetahs, and African elephants. The reserve also hosts the annual Great Migration, considered one of the Seven Natural Wonders of Africa, where over a million wildebeest and other animals traverse its plains in a breathtaking spectacle.
